Oh hell I don't remember, it was a kit from harbor freight, had red rouge and white oxide polishes I believe along with a bunch of polishing wheels for my die grinder.
Pic:
its a ton of work, you have to knock down any high spots or imperfections in the mold sanding by hand. Once everything is nice and smooth you can finally start polishing which makes on hell of a mess. Usually the ecotec cam covers are decent when it comes to manufacturing marks and spots to remove.
